HfLuO3 is a rare-earth hafnate ceramic compound combining hafnium and lutetium oxides, belonging to the family of high-k dielectric and refractory ceramics. This material is primarily of research and emerging-technology interest rather than established industrial production, with potential applications in next-generation microelectronics (gate dielectrics), thermal barrier coatings for extreme-temperature environments, and advanced optical devices where its combination of high permittivity, chemical stability, and thermal properties could offer advantages over conventional alternatives.
